Thermal Dynamics in Tropical Climates

In equatorial markets like Malaysia, managing heat is critical to maintaining hardware longevity. High ambient humidity combined with compute loads running at 90%+ capacity can quickly trigger thermal throttling, degrading application performance and shortening the lifespan of memory modules and solid-state storage.

Our OEM system designs utilize advanced chassis configurations with redundant hot-swap fan modules, high-static pressure fans, and partitioned internal pathways. This guarantees optimal airflow over the memory channels (up to 24 DDR5 slots) and high-density storage drives, keeping system temperatures low even during sustained operations in regional data centers.

What is the standard transit time and customs clearance process for shipments to Kuala Lumpur?
Shipments departing from our primary Chinese assembly hubs typically reach Port Klang or Kuala Lumpur International Airport (KLIA) within 5 to 10 business days via express freight. We provide full shipping documentation, including clean bills of lading, detailed packing lists, and Certificate of Origin (CO) forms to streamline clearance with Malaysian Customs (JKDM).

Are these GPU server platforms compatible with third-party accelerators like NVIDIA RTX 4090/3090 cards?
Absolutely. Our multi-GPU server chassis are built with the necessary physical dimensions and high-wattage power supplies (often featuring redundant 2000W+ modules) to support high-draw cards like the RTX 4090 or RTX 3090. We use custom internal cabling to supply clean power directly to the GPUs, preventing common power-delivery failures.
What configuration options are available for storage drives in these AI platforms?
Our systems support a wide variety of storage configurations, including U.2/U.3 NVMe SSDs, standard SAS/SATA drives, and high-capacity enterprise hard drives. Customers can choose between hardware RAID controllers with cache protection or configure the drives for software-defined storage platforms like Ceph, TrueNAS, or VMware vSAN.
How does the 100% inspection guarantee work before the servers leave the factory?
Every server undergoes a strict testing protocol before packaging. This includes running system stress tests, validating all memory slots under full load, testing the PCIe lanes for link degradation, and verifying that the cooling fans respond correctly to changing temperatures. Testing logs are documented and archived for quality assurance.
